Hearing Safety: Volume and Time Limits

Earbuds are safe for hearing when the sound level stays in a safe range and your exposure includes regular breaks. In practice, the “safe” question isn’t binary—your risk increases with higher volume and longer uninterrupted listening.

NIOSH (U.S. CDC) recommends limiting continuous noise exposure to 85 dBA for 8 hours, with lower allowable durations as sound level increases.
WHO reports that prolonged exposure to high levels of sound can cause permanent hearing loss.
According to the American Academy of Otolaryngology–Head and Neck Surgery, ringing after listening (“tinnitus”) can be a sign your ears are being overstimulated.

What “safe volume” means for earbuds (and why it’s tricky):

Most earbuds don’t display sound pressure level (dB SPL) directly. Instead, users rely on app volume percentages, device volume steps, or music streaming equalizer presets—none of which are standardized across brands. That’s why experts recommend a behavior-based approach: use the lowest volume that clearly delivers speech and music, and treat warning symptoms as a stop signal.

A practical volume/time framework:

Keep volume at a comfortable level; avoid consistently high settings. If other people near you can hear your audio, the volume is likely too high.

Follow a “short breaks” habit to limit continuous exposure. Even when volume is moderate, continuous listening adds cumulative risk. A simple approach is a listening–break pattern during commutes and work calls.

Watch for warning signs like muffled hearing or ringing after use. Temporary threshold shift (TS T)—when hearing feels “off” after exposure—can recover, but repeated episodes increase the chance of longer-term damage.

Direct Q&A (real-world listening):

Q: If my earbuds don’t get loud, are they automatically safe?
No—safety depends on both volume and total time. Even moderate levels become risky with long, daily exposure.

Q: Is ringing after listening always permanent?
Not always, but it’s a red flag. Ringing (tinnitus) after listening can indicate overstimulation and should be treated as a prompt to reduce volume or stop.

Comfort and Fit: Prevent Pressure and Ear Problems

Earbuds are safest when they fit properly—secure enough for clear audio, but not so tight they cause pain or pressure. Discomfort isn’t just annoying; it can lead to skin irritation, temporary swelling, and increased risk of ear canal problems.

The American Academy of Audiology emphasizes that hearing health includes safe fit and avoiding discomfort during listening.
Studies on earphone use link improper fit and prolonged wearing with external ear irritation and otitis externa (swimmer’s ear).
Clinical guidance commonly advises stopping use if you experience pain, numbness, or worsening ear symptoms.

How fit affects safety:

When earbuds seal well, you often can listen at lower volumes because noise and leakage drop. However, if the seal is achieved with excessive pressure, the risk flips: you get sore spots, increased friction, and micro-irritations. Over time, that friction can become a gateway for inflammation.

Direct Q&A (fit & irritation):

Q: Why do my earbuds feel fine at first but hurt later?
Pressure and friction build over time. Micro-irritation and swelling can happen after extended wear, especially if the tip size is slightly off.

Comfort vs style: what to do

If irritation is recurring, changing the product style can matter:

Use the correct ear tip size (multiple sizes often ship with earbuds).

Avoid earbuds that cause pain, soreness, or numbness.

Consider over-ear or different styles if you get irritation easily—over-ear options can reduce direct ear-canal contact for sensitive users.

Hygiene and Infection Prevention

Earbuds are safe for the ear canal when they’re kept clean and used without sharing. Because earbuds contact skin and sit near earwax, they can transfer bacteria and moisture—both of which increase infection risk.

The CDC notes that ear infections can be associated with bacterial buildup and moisture, and hygiene helps reduce risk.
Clinical guidance for otitis externa (outer ear infection) commonly emphasizes keeping the ear dry and avoiding introducing contaminated objects.
Audiology references frequently warn against sharing earbuds because they can transmit skin and ear-canal microbes.

Actionable hygiene steps that actually prevent problems:

Clean earbuds regularly to prevent wax and bacteria buildup (wipe the nozzle; remove tip covers and clean per manufacturer directions).

Don’t share earbuds, and replace worn or damaged tips. Over time, tips deform, tear, and hold more debris.

Keep ears dry and avoid use when you have an active ear infection. Even “gentle” use can worsen inflammation or delay recovery.

Health Considerations: When to Be Cautious

Earbuds are usually safe, but certain conditions increase sensitivity—so you should be more conservative with volume, duration, and symptom monitoring. If you already have ear vulnerability (like tinnitus or hearing loss), earbuds can still be used, but the margin for error shrinks.

According to the National Institute on Deafness and Other Communication Disorders (NIDCD), tinnitus can be influenced by noise exposure, including loud sound from headphones.
The CDC and WHO both treat hearing loss as a preventable public health issue linked to hazardous noise exposure.
Audiology practice commonly recommends stopping use and seeking evaluation when hearing changes persist beyond a short period.

Who should be extra careful and why:

Tinnitus or hearing loss: Noise stimulation can worsen symptoms.

Ear sensitivity: Inflammation responds strongly to friction, moisture, and pressure.

Frequent earwax buildup or narrow ear canals: Fit can vary, pushing people to raise volume to maintain clarity.

Direct Q&A (high-sensitivity scenarios):

Q: Can people with tinnitus still use earbuds?
Often yes, but with stricter limits: lower volume, shorter sessions, and immediate stop if symptoms flare. Consultation with an audiologist is advisable if tinnitus is active or worsening.

Q: What if my ears feel “blocked” after I stop?
That can indicate temporary swelling, wax movement, or fluid-related issues. If it persists or worsens, stop using earbuds and consider medical advice.

Safer Usage Habits and Helpful Features

Earbuds become safer when you intentionally reduce exposure and leverage built-in controls. Modern models often include volume limiting, noise control, and “listening comfort” features that directly support safer habits.

In occupational settings, noise control is based on reducing exposure (lower sound level and shorter time), not only relying on user perception.
Audiology guidance supports using active noise cancellation (ANC) or noise control to reduce the need for high volume in loud environments.
Many mobile operating systems and earbud apps include volume limiting and hearing protection tools designed to keep listening levels below preset thresholds.

What to use in 2025 and 2026 (and why it works):

Use volume limiting features and noise control when appropriate. ANC can reduce background noise, so your brain doesn’t demand higher volume to overcome the environment.

Take “listening breaks” and reduce overall exposure during commutes. If your commute is 30–60 minutes, consider whether you can split that into shorter segments across the route.

Prefer hands-free alternatives if you need to keep attention on surroundings (especially in traffic, secure facilities, or while walking near hazards).

Direct Q&A (features):

Q: Does noise cancellation make earbuds safer?
It can. If ANC lets you hear clearly at lower volume, it reduces hearing risk—though you still need time limits and symptom monitoring.

What to Do If You Experience Problems

Earbuds are safe only if you treat symptoms as actionable feedback. If you notice ringing, pain, or persistent hearing changes, you should stop listening and prioritize ear recovery.

Clinical best practice generally advises discontinuing exposure when tinnitus, pain, or sudden hearing changes occur.
Hearing changes that persist beyond a short recovery window warrant evaluation by an audiologist or ENT specialist.

Immediate steps that reduce risk of worsening:

Stop listening immediately if you notice ringing, pain, or muffled sounds.

Allow your ears to rest before trying again. If the issue resolves quickly, you can return with stricter volume limits and shorter durations.

Consult a healthcare professional if symptoms persist or recur. Recurrent problems may indicate wax obstruction, irritation, infection, or noise-related damage that needs targeted care.

Direct Q&A (next steps):

Q: If my hearing feels muffled after earbuds, should I “push through” to finish the playlist?
No. Muffled hearing can signal temporary overstimulation or blockage; stop and allow recovery.

Q: When should I see a clinician?
If symptoms persist beyond a day, recur often, or include pain, dizziness, drainage, or worsening tinnitus.

Frequently Asked Questions

Are earbuds safe for your ears long-term?

In general, earbuds can be safe if you use them at moderate volume and take listening breaks. The main risk is noise-induced hearing loss, which increases with loud volume and long exposure time. Consider using noise isolation (if available) to lower volume and follow the “60/60” rule: keep volume around 60% and limit listening to about 60 minutes at a time.

How loud is too loud when using earbuds?

“Too loud” typically means sound levels high enough that you have to raise your voice to be heard or you experience discomfort or ringing (tinnitus) after listening. If you notice pain, pressure, or temporary muffling, reduce volume immediately and give your ears time to recover. Using a decibel (dB) app or your device’s sound-limiter features can help keep earbuds within safer ranges.

Why do earbuds sometimes cause ear pain or infections?

Ear pain can result from improper fit, pressing too deeply into the ear canal, or using dirty earbuds that collect bacteria and earwax. If you experience itching, recurring swelling, or discharge, stop using earbuds and consult a clinician, especially if symptoms last. Cleaning earbuds regularly and ensuring the correct ear tip size can significantly reduce irritation and infection risk.

What are the safest earbuds features to look for?

Look for earbuds with active noise cancellation (ANC) or good passive noise isolation so you can listen at lower volumes. A comfortable, secure fit matters—especially tips that match your ear canal shape to avoid pressure and friction. Also consider volume limiting, water resistance (for safer cleaning and sweat use), and audio modes that reduce sudden loud peaks.

Which earbuds are safest for reducing hearing damage?

Generally, the safest choice is an earbud style that lets you hear clearly at lower volumes—often true for well-fitting in-ear earbuds with effective noise isolation or ANC. Over-ear headphones are sometimes safer than earbuds for many people because they tend to distribute sound differently and may reduce the need for high volume. Regardless of brand, prioritize proper fit, use volume limits, and take regular breaks to minimize cumulative noise exposure.
